RSD exclusive releases that aren't really exclusive
After the mania of record-buying on Saturday, it's fairly apparent today that lots of the exclusives will be more widely available:
- Franz Ferdinand's covers EP is getting a full retail release next month
- Gorillaz' album on vinyl is already widely available in Germany and is allegedly getting released over here 'later'
- Lots of record shops on Twitter have talked this morning about getting extra Smiths/Foos/KoL/St Etienne from the distributor 'this coming week'
- Rise in Bristol have been given an unspecified amount of extra stock of the Fleet Foxes single (beyond the stated 500 edition pressing) for their record club.
Feels really misleading to have 'one day exclusive pressing of five records only!!' on the website if the labels are making extras and withholding them for sale until a few weeks later. How many people would've really bought the Gorillaz one if it didn't appear to be an RSD exclusive?
